The European Universities Initiative is a collaborative project launched by the European Union aimed at fostering greater integration and cooperation among higher education institutions across Europe. It seeks to create a network of transnational university partnerships, promoting innovation, mobility, research collaboration, and shared academic standards to enhance the quality and attractiveness of European higher education on a global scale.
Key Features
- Formation of transnational university alliances across Europe
- Promotion of student and staff mobility programs
- Joint curriculum development and shared degree offerings
- Enhanced research cooperation and innovation hubs
- Focus on digital transformation and modernized infrastructure
- Alignment with European values such as inclusivity, sustainability, and academic excellence

Cons
- Implementation can be complex due to differing national regulations
- Potential disparities in resource allocation among participating universities
- Risk of increased bureaucracy or administrative burdens
- Possible challenges in maintaining academic autonomy within alliances
